27、The best drones (无人机) you can buy right now
DJI Mavic Air 2 ($ 800)
DJI Mavic Air 2 offers clear improvements over previous products. It can shoot 4K videos at 60 fps, along with still photos of up to 48 megapixels (百万像素), while the drone’s flight time has been increased to 34 minutes (up from 21). The drone itself starts at $ 800, but adding the Fly More Combo pack on to your shopping list gives you three batteries and some additional items for another $ 200.
Mavic Mimi ($ 400)
Mavic Mimi’s advantages are its size and weight, the latter of which comes in at just under the 250-gram mark. The biggest drawback is that it doesn’t shoot 4K like DJI’s higher-end drones, but you’ll still get some impressive 2.7K videos and 12-megapixel still images.
Ryze Tello ($ 110)
There may be a handful of clear favorites when it comes to higher-end drones, but things get quite a bit more confusing if you’re just looking for a cheap flyer to try your hand with. While there’s no mistaking this for a pro-level piece of equipment, Ryze Tello benefits from a partnership with DJI that gives it some reliable capabilities for the price.
DJI Inspire 2 ($ 3,300)
What can professional movie makers get in DJI Inspire 2? a lightweight body, a flight time of 27 minutes, and an amazing 5.2K video quality. Besides, it has retractable (可收回的) landing equipment, and you can turn the camera 360 degrees without anything blocking the view. To fully use DJI Inspire 2, one pilot is needed to pilot the drone and the other to control its camera.

28、Music can make us feel happy or peaceful, energize us to dance, or move us to tears. As an orchestra (交响乐) conductor, Amy Andersson brings music to life, allowing people to experience the feelings that music can bring
She started to sing in the school Andersson, fell in love with music as a child. choirs in the first grade, began studying the piano at 7, and started composing at 9. Her school had no orchestra, but she bought many recordings of great orchestras and conductors and listened to them for hours every day.
During a concert, the audience see the back of a conductor and the arm movements she or he makes to lead the orchestra. What the audience do not see is all the work the conductor has done beforehand to prepare for the performance
Months before a concert, Andersson studies a piece of music by playing it on the piano. She decides how she wants each part to sound. Should it be fast or slow? Loud or soft? She reads about the composer's life and reviews historical events that have influenced the composer. Her goal is to recreate the music as the composer wanted.
While conducting, Andersson uses her whole body to express how the music should sound and feel. Her movements are dramatic (生动的) when the music is energetic, gentle and peaceful.
Each instrument makes a special sound. Although it is not necessary for conductors to know how to play all the instruments, they must be familiar with the sound of each instrument. To help young musicians understand how to play the music, Andersson will tell them to imagine a ship being hit by waves or a calm, leisurely (悠闲) walk.
Andersson has seen the audience at her concerts applauding (鼓掌) together in rhythm. She i happy to know that she and the musicians have brought joy into ordinary days.

29、In recent years, China’s second-hand economy has been growing steadily. One second-hand book platform by the name of Duozhuayu, meaning catching more fish, has gained a lot of followers in just a few years. Here at the book store in Beijing, bookworms are filling up the space for books still in good condition and also at reduced prices. The company operates with a model of buying, repairing, sterilizing (消毒) and selling used books.
Their service has caused more young Chinese to cast away old thinking of refusing used things and to explore the value of used things. “For second-hand items, people used to think they are of low quality. But the kind of second-hand items that truly circulates (传播) well is of high-quality. Books belong to that category. Here we believe that truly valuable items are worth buying twice,” Chen Tuo, co-founder of the company said.
The company hopes for a win-win situation in the market, where buyers could deal with used books more conveniently and buyers could buy them cheaply. The sharing of books also means more choices for readers than those offered by regular bookstores. According to Chen Tuo, the bookstore also has a feature online that allows customers to put a particular book on demand, and the system will inform you if it becomes available.
The store relies heavily on data that keep records of books being accepted or refused. “From sales data in the past year, we’ve observed that books about psychology, finance and self management were among the most popular while books related to tourism didn’t sell that well. These data really help us make better decisions,” Chen said.
In a society where traditional books face competition from e-books, the bookstore hopes to popularize physical books, and to improve customer experience. Now with two offline stores in Beijing and Shanghai, the bookstore is adding more second-hand items to their lists, including kindles and clothing. The company says recycling is not just for economy, but for a lifestyle worth trying.
